How can Electoral Funding be fixed?

MLAs being transported to 5 star resorts and staying there for days as we are observing currently in Maharashtra or large number of people being paid to give up their daily wages and instead attend a rally. Is the public funding all of this indirectly? Are politicians making this money back by taking cuts from contracts awarded or their lands sold at premium prices?

We seek your inputs on how electoral funding can be made transparent in India?

What changes should be made to the Electoral Bonds or the INR 2000 donation rule?
